**The Significance of Intrinsically Safe Tactical Flashlights in Coal Mines**
Coal mines are inherently dangerous environments, with high levels of dust, flammable gases, and potential for explosions. In such conditions, the use of traditional flashlights can be hazardous. This is where intrinsically safe tactical flashlights come into play. These flashlights are designed to minimize the risk of sparking, which could lead to an explosion or fire. Their importance in coal mines cannot be overstated, as they provide illumination without compromising safety.
**Features of Coal Mine Intrinsically Safe Tactical Flashlights**
Intrinsically safe tactical flashlights are engineered with specific features that make them suitable for use in coal mine environments. Some of these key features include:
1. **Non-Sparking Design**: The flashlights are designed to prevent any sparking that could ignite flammable gases. 2. **Impact Resistance**: They are built to withstand the harsh conditions of coal mines, including drops and impacts. 3. **Dustproof and Waterproof**: These flashlights are dustproof and waterproof, ensuring they can operate effectively in the presence of dust and moisture. 4. **Long Battery Life**: With long-lasting batteries, these flashlights provide continuous illumination for extended periods. 5. **Adjustable Beam Patterns**: Users can adjust the beam pattern to suit their specific needs, whether it's a focused beam for long-distance illumination or a wide beam for close-up work.
